Sponsorship to Congress
The secretary received 12 self-nominations and 1 club nomination for WBRC sponsorship to attend the National Congress at the end of the month. A random draw was made and the lucky winners are:

  • Sharon Barton (Taupo)
  • Tim Rigter (Te Aroha)
  • Lauren Lehndorf (Taupo)

The sponsorship, which is on offer every year, is to the value of $200 per player in entry fees.

WB Rubber Bridge Winners
Repeating last year's success, Jo and Sam Simpson of the Tauranga Club won the Waikato-Bays Rubber competition and will be representing us in the National Play Off during Congress.

Bridge Blacks in Play-Off for Bronze at Lyon

Our amazing Open team the Bridge Blacks are challenging for the bronze medal in the Bermuda Bowl in Lyon, France. The matches will be live on BridgeBaseOnline on Thursday night 9pm, 12.30am and 3.20am and then Friday night 9pm and 12.30am. Five 16 board matches. Bridge Fever Grips NZ!!

.. and it's really gripping!! Check out the NZB report on the record-writing Bridge Blacks' fantastic performance at the Bermuda Bowl overnight 21-Aug NZT. Never before had a New Zealand team made it to the quarterfinals and now our lads have advanced to the semis after defeating the Netherlands in Lyon, France.
